Cheering and applause followed Fang as he climbed the stairs—although no one truly believed he could emerge victorious, it was bound to be an interesting fight.

Richard’s eyes fell on Fang, sizing him up.

Judging by his appearance, it was likely that Fang wasn’t nobility, he thought. However, the relationship between Valeria and Fang was certainly suspicious. From what he had discovered, she had repeatedly invited Fang for the weekends, and he knew that recently Valeria had been in the market for rare materials.

There was no doubt that she wasn’t buying the materials for herself; she couldn’t advance her skills. It was likely all for this boy. The reason was obvious: she wanted to cultivate a powerhouse to take revenge for her dead family. Richard paid close attention to the events within the college, and this kid wasn’t ordinary. After all, how could a weakling from the lowest class defeat someone from Class Two?

So, Valeria, let’s see how your gamble turns out. If it proves successful, well, it won’t be difficult to change that.

“Begin!”

With the start of the fight, Fang released his energy—it was at the 4th grade intermediate level.

In the past months, his energy had grown. When he first entered the college, he was among the weakest, but now he had surpassed the average level of his class.

Mirroring Fang, William also lowered his energy to the 4th grade intermediate rank. However, the metallic sheen of his energy contrasted sharply with Fang’s pale glow.

*Metal Element!*

Though no combat had yet occurred, a gasp rose from the audience. Displaying an elemental property at this level was no small feat.

As if testing each other’s strength, two balls of energy appeared and collided in mid-air.

*Bang!*

---

Startled, Richard looked on in astonishment. His son had received the best education in the city, and with constant energy baths and elixirs, William’s physique and abilities were strong. Moreover, William’s control over his energy was relatively precise, and the infusion of the metal element should have given him the edge. Fang’s energy shouldn’t have resulted in a draw. This boy wasn’t simple—no wonder Valeria chose him!

William knew Fang’s mastery over his energy was exceptional, as Ray had already lost to him. Still, seeing this result left him unsatisfied.

A certain section of the crowd broke into applause. It had only been a quick exchange to test their skills, but unexpectedly, Fang had matched William in power!

The sound grated on William’s ears. Frowning, he condensed a golden spear in his hand and hurled it toward Fang.

Quickly, Fang bent down and swung his leg upwards just before the spear could impale him. With the momentum of a heavy hammer, his kick crushed the spear into pieces. Although Fang wasn’t harmed, his expression darkened slightly.

His kick was a 4th grade yellow skill, but the energy spear that William had thrown was of a lower grade.

William’s mouth curled upward. *Well, Fang, it seems you don’t have the advantage.*

Even if their mastery over energy was equal, the strengthening properties of William’s element gave him the upper hand. Silence fell over the arena as a barrage of spears rained on Fang, who skillfully used his melee abilities to shatter and evade the salvo.

William didn’t expect Fang to be so tenacious, but it didn’t matter. There were no rules limiting how much power one could use in the competition—everyone was allowed to go all out.

A mad smile spread across William’s face as the swirling energy around him intensified—his power surged to the 5th grade. Another golden shape formed in his hand, but this time, it was different.

A spinning scythe shot forward, menacingly advancing toward Fang.

As before, Fang attempted to meet the attack with a full kick, but this time, his energy shattered.

William looked on in contempt. This technique had been passed down through his family, and it far exceeded the strength of the previous spears. The deadly secret lay in its form—interruption wouldn’t dissipate it. The scythe’s curved energy retained its shape even when broken.

---

In the audience, Blue’s face paled. She immediately recognized the power of the technique.

The crescent edge, supplemented by the metallic element, significantly increased the sharpness of the energy. If it struck Fang, it would tear through his body, even with a parry.

As Fang’s leg swung back down from his earlier kick, his body was left vulnerable. The shattered blade arced toward his neck. But at that moment, he twisted his torso and swung his leg back down fiercely like a crushing weight.

*Thud!*

Two halves of light gold pierced the ground on either side of Fang.

William was stunned.

This move was something he had never seen before. After all, most people’s hammer kick would end after the initial upward swing. However, during Fang’s practice fights with Valeria, he often received counterattacks after his powerful kicks left him off-balance. This hook kick was his solution, taking advantage of the gap in the enemy’s assault.

Applause even erupted from Class Two—despite the rivalry between the classes, Fang’s reversal of the dangerous situation was a sight to behold.

Although it seemed simple, executing such a move was far from easy. A frightening amount of energy was required to counter the inertia of the original kick, and the practice needed to time it perfectly was tremendous.

Seeing this, Blue relaxed slightly.

Fang certainly had the energy to back up his skills, but his lack of combat experience had been a concern. She had nearly laughed during his match against Garret—it was so straightforward: attack, counterattack, repeat. He had improved in his fight against Ray, but his battle instincts seemed limited.

But now, after weeks of practice, it seemed that combat was not his weakness—it was his strength!
